Job Title: Senior Analog Electronics Engineer
Summary: Design, develop, and test analog electronics for various applications, including signal conditioning, analog-to-digital conversion, and dc/dc conversion.
Responsibilities:
Build and optimize analog electronics.
Research and test hardware like amplifiers, LDOs, comparators, mixers, and phase-locked loops.
Develop technical specifications and new products.
Analyze and test hardware configurations.
Drive solutions to complex problems and adapt to changing requirements.
Act as a Subject Matter Expert (SME) in analog electronics.
Participate in business development and proposal activities.
Manage multi-disciplinary tasks and communicate effectively with project leadership and customers.
Teach best practices to less experienced engineers.
Experience:
5-7 years in Analog Circuit Design or related
Expertise in low-noise electronics, analog-digital conversion, signal processing, phase-locked loops, and precision amplifiers.
Proficient in schematic capture, PCB layout, and circuit simulation.
Experience with MATLAB, Simulink, or similar tools.
Strong analytical, problem-solving, and organizational skills.
Excellent communication and documentation skills
Bachelor's degree in electrical engineering or related field required; Master's preferred.
